Just my take/experience: Working out of our aircraft maintenance shop, we pretty much work on everything other than aircraft here in the shop. Had many boats brought here to the shop for us to work on. I've owned Mercury motors and had a old 115 stack three for years on my last bass boat. Great motor but the three carbs keeping them in sync was a challenge. One weakness I've seen with Mercury is cylinders when they over heat from a bad water pump or other issues. And as we all know, water pumps will go bad. Yamahas, Johnsons and others I just haven't seen locked/frozen/damaged cylinders when they over-heat like Mercurys. Maybe its just us/me, but has anyone else seen this issue? One thing I've learned, if you got a overheat horn on a mercury (or any other motor), "MAKE" sure it is in fact working. I can't count the motors we've worked on after the water pump went bad and found the over heat horn not working.
